Abstract
The invention provides a kind of adjustable moving formula lamp bracket, the lamp bracket includes:It is arranged to install the rack body of illuminating lamp on ground, it is rotationally connected with the illuminating lamp;The angle adjusting mechanism being arranged on the rack body, it is by pulling the illuminating lamp adjusting the light angle of the illuminating lamp.Adjustable moving formula lamp bracket provided by the invention, at the height that illuminating lamp is inserted into needed for job site by the rack body being arranged on ground, while by mobile rack body illuminating lamp can be driven to move, and then be moved to suitable position;By the light angle of angle adjusting mechanism adjusting illuminating lamp, so that the light angle of illuminating lamp can convert at any time, and then meet the demand of the different light angles of job site;Meanwhile the adjustable moving formula lamp frame structure is simply easy to implement, movement is convenient.

Technical field
The present invention relates to construction engineering technical field, in particular to a kind of adjustable moving formula lamp bracket.
Background technology
On civil construction building site, night building site need provide illumination.Generally, illuminating lamp is fixed on one by builders
On a little higher objects, such as the electric pole around building site, on the eaves in building-site house, in this way, people feels that building site is mixed and disorderly,
Some occasions need brighter illumination but because illuminating lamp hanger height and its light angle are not suitable for, it is difficult to provide
Gratifying illuminating effect.
Chinese Publication No. CN201062777Y patent, a kind of construction site height-adjustable lighting lamp stand is disclosed,
Including base, straight-bar and hook, straight-bar is welded on base, and hook connection carries straight-bar upper end, and the straight-bar is divided into lower limb and upper
Limb, the lower limb and upper limb body can connect up or down.
Above-mentioned technical proposal provide construction site with lighting lamp stand by lower limb and upper limbs connect up or down with
Just the height of adjusting illuminating lamp, but do not solve still illuminating lamp light angle it is improper when the problem of being difficult to adjustment.

Referring to Fig. 1 to Fig. 4, the adjustable moving formula lamp bracket includes:Rack body 1 and angle adjusting mechanism 2, wherein, support
Body 1 is arranged on ground, and rack body 1 illuminating lamp 3 and is rotationally connected to install to place with illuminating lamp 3;Angle
Governor motion 2 is arranged on rack body 1, and angle adjusting mechanism 2 is by pulling the light angle of the adjusting illuminating lamp 3 of illuminating lamp 3.
Specifically, illuminating lamp 3 can be fixed to the top of rack body 1 by fixture 4;Fixture 4 is both ends open
Hollow housing, illuminating lamp 3 can mount in fixture 4;Fixture 4 drives illuminating lamp 3 to be rotated around the top of rack body 1,
To realize the regulation of the angle of illuminating lamp 3;Angle adjusting mechanism 2 is arranged on rack body 1, by controlling fixture 4 and branch
Frame body 1 relatively rotates, and so that illuminating lamp 3 and rack body 1 relatively rotate, and then realizes the light angle of adjusting illuminating lamp 3
Purpose.
It will be readily appreciated that the adjustable moving formula lamp bracket that the present embodiment provides, passes through the support being arranged on ground
Illuminating lamp 3 is inserted at the height needed for job site by body 1, while by mobile rack body 1 illuminating lamp 3 can be driven to move
It is dynamic, and then it is moved to suitable position;The light angle of the adjusting illuminating lamp 3 of illuminating lamp 3 is pulled by angle adjusting mechanism 2, is made
Obtaining the light angle of illuminating lamp 3 can convert at any time, and then meet the demand of the different light angles of job site;Meanwhile this can
Adjust portable lamp frame structure simply easy to implement, movement is convenient.
With continued reference to Fig. 1 to Fig. 4, rack body 1 includes:Base 11 and height adjustment mechanism 12;Wherein, base 11 is set
In on ground, height adjustment mechanism 12 is arranged on base 11 and is rotationally connected with illuminating lamp 3.
Specifically, base 11 includes:Connecting rod 111 and two support bars 112, two support bars 112 on ground simultaneously
Row set and are connected by connecting rod 111;The both ends of connecting rod 111 are respectively welded to the end of two support bars 112, height
The fixing end of governor motion 12 is soldered on base 11;The top of height adjustment mechanism 12 can be turned by fixture 4 and illuminating lamp 3
It is connected dynamicly, so that angle adjusting mechanism 2 drives illuminating lamp 3 and fixture 4 to rotate, and then adjusting illuminating lamp 3 illuminates
The purpose of angle, meanwhile, height adjustment mechanism 12 is adjusting the height of illuminating lamp 3 placed on it.
It will be readily appreciated that the present embodiment provides rack body 1, by the base 11 being arranged on ground, it is easy to
Move to predeterminated position;By the height adjustment mechanism 12 being arranged on base 11, the height of adjusting illuminating lamp 3, so that
The height of illuminating lamp 3 can convert at any time, and then meet the demand of the different illuminator levels of job site;Meanwhile the rack body 1
Simple in construction easy to implement, movement is convenient.
With continued reference to Fig. 1 to Fig. 4, height adjustment mechanism 12 includes:Two one-to-one fix bars 121 and sliding bar
122;Wherein, two fix bars 121 are juxtaposed on base 11, and each fix bar 121 is set with base 11 in angle;Slide
Bar 122 is located above fix bar and corresponding fix bar 121 is slideably connected along the length direction of fix bar 121;According to
Bright lamp 3 is rotationally connected by connecting rod 123 with sliding bar 122, and angle adjusting mechanism 2 passes through cross bar 124 and fix bar 121
It is connected.
Specifically, an expansion link placed vertically, fix bar are respectively arranged with each support bar 112 of base 11
121 are respectively welded to the centre position of a support bar 112;It is each solid to further ensure that the stability of height adjustment mechanism 12
Fixed pole 121 is connected by being arranged at several reinforcements 13 of the top of base 11 with base 11;The end part of reinforcement 13
It is not connected with base 11 and fix bar 121;Preferably, reinforcement 13 is set with fix bar 121 in angle, the end of reinforcement 13
Portion is soldered directly on base 11 and fix bar 121;Each fix bar 121 is that vertical direction is provided with chute along its length,
The top of each fix bar 121 is provided with one can be along the sliding bar 122 of slide;Fixture 4 is arranged at two sliding bars
It is connected between 122 and by connecting rod 123 with two sliding bars 122, fix bar 4 is slideably connected with connecting rod 123, so as to
The adjustable light angle for being attached to the intraoral illumination lamp 3 of fixture 4;Being horizontally disposed between two fix bars 121 has cross bar 124, angle
Degree governor motion 2 is fixed on cross bar 124.
It will be readily appreciated that the height adjustment mechanism 12 that the present embodiment provides passes through fix bar 121 and sliding bar 122
Between relative slip, the height of adjusting illuminating lamp 3 causes the height of illuminating lamp 3 to meet the needs of job site;Meanwhile should
Mechanism structure is simple, it is easy to accomplish.
Further to improve the portability of lamp bracket movement, the bottom of rack body 1 is provided with several pulleys(In figure not
Show), the locking member pulley to be locked is provided with each pulley(Not shown in figure).
Specifically, the bottom of base 11 is provided with several pulleys;Preferably, connecting rod 111 and two support bars 112
Bottom be provided with a pulley;It is further preferred that three pulleys are not on the same line;Lock is provided with each pulley
Tight part, when needing to move the lamp bracket, pulley is unlocked by locking member, to move the lamp bracket to predeterminated position, works as movement
To predeterminated position, pulley can be locked by locking member, to prevent the active of the pulley driving lamp bracket from moving.
It will be readily appreciated that the present embodiment provides lamp bracket, the pulley set by bottom, can promote simple light
The lamp bracket moves, and further easily moves the lamp bracket;Pulley can be locked when without movement by the locking member on mixed wheel,
Prevent its active from moving, avoid light moving influence illuminating effect.
With continued reference to Fig. 1 to Fig. 4, angle adjusting mechanism 2 includes:Actuator 21, driving member 22, angle loader(In figure
It is not shown)And controller(Not shown in figure), wherein, actuator 21 is arranged on rack body 1, and actuator 21 passes through driving member
22 are connected with illuminating lamp 3, and actuator 21 is to provide the power of the rotation of illuminating lamp 3, and angle loader is obtaining constructor
The default regulation angle of member's input, default regulation angle that controller obtains to receiving angle loader and according to default regulation
Angle controls the running status of actuator.
Specifically, actuator 21 can be motor, naturally it is also possible to it is for example manual rotating wheel of other components, this
It is not limited in any way in embodiment;Actuator 21 be may be disposed on rack body 1, and actuator 21 is driven by driving member 22
The somewhere or many places of illuminating lamp 3 and fixture 4 move up and down, and then drive illuminating lamp 3 and fixture 4 to rotate, and driving member 22 can
Turbine and worm mechanism is thought it is of course possible to be cam ejection pin mechanism, and any restriction is not done to it in the present embodiment;To avoid adjusting
It is improper that angle is adjusted when workmen guards or adjusted manually always during angle, default regulation angle can be manually entered, passed through
Angle loader obtains the default regulation angle of workmen's input, the running status of controller control actuator 21 and rotation
Angle, to drive the somewhere of illuminating lamp 3 or many places to move up and down, and then the angle that illuminating lamp 3 rotates is caused to reach default tune
Angle is saved, so that the light angle of illuminating lamp 3 reaches construction demand, meanwhile, the regulation of workmen is instead of, it is easy to adjust
It is quick and accurate.
Obviously can draw, in the present embodiment, in angle adjusting mechanism 2 actuator 21 by the illuminating lamp 3 of driving member 22 certain
Place or many places move up and down, so that illuminating lamp 3 rotates, and then the purpose of the light angle of adjusting illuminating lamp 3, it is simple in construction,
It is easy to operate and realize.
With continued reference to Fig. 1 to Fig. 4, driving member 22 includes:Several one-to-one rope elevator wheels 221 and rope 222,
Wherein, corresponding rope elevator wheel 221 and rope 222 is arranged at the same side of illuminating lamp 3 and fixture 4 one by one(Such as Fig. 4 institutes
The front side shown or rear survey), each rope elevator wheel 221 is arranged on rack body 1, the first end of rope 222(As shown in Figure 4
Lower end)It is set around on its corresponding rope elevator wheel 221, the second end(Upper end as shown in Figure 4)It is connected to illuminating lamp 3 not
Same position.
Specifically, it will be appreciated by persons skilled in the art that rope elevator wheel 221 and actuator 21 can also be to set
The hoist engine in rack body 1 is put, rope 222 can also be chain, and any restriction is not done to it in the present embodiment;Correspond
Rope elevator wheel 221 and rope 222 be arranged at the same side of illuminating lamp 3;Preferably, the both sides of illuminating lamp 3(As shown in Figure 4
Front and rear sides)It is provided with least one rope elevator wheel 221 and rope 222;Second end of rope 222 can be with fixture 4
It is connected, drives illuminating lamp to rotate will pass through fixture 4;Actuator 22 is corresponded with rope elevator wheel 221 and set, driving
Part 22 drives its corresponding rope elevator wheel 221 to rotate, so as to be decreased or increased be placed in rope elevator wheel 221 and illuminating lamp 3 it
Between cord segment length, and then drive illuminating lamp 3 and the opposite brackets body 1 of fixture 4 to rotate, so as to realize adjusting illuminating lamp
The purpose of 3 light angles;Actuator 21 can be rocking bar, drive rope elevator wheel 221 to rotate by shaking rocking bar, to reduce
Or increase the length for the cord segment being placed between rope elevator wheel 221 and illuminating lamp 3, and then drive illuminating lamp 3 and the phase of fixture 4
Rack body 1 is rotated, so as to realize the purpose of the light angle of adjusting illuminating lamp 3;Certainly, rope elevator wheel 221 and actuator
21 can also be the hoist engine for being arranged on rack body 1, and the default adjustment angle of workmen's input is obtained by angle loader
Degree, the running status of controller control hoist engine and the angle rotated, are moved down to drive on the somewhere of illuminating lamp 3 or many places
It is dynamic, and then cause the angle that illuminating lamp 3 rotates to reach default regulation angle, so that the light angle of illuminating lamp 3 reaches construction
Demand.
It will be readily appreciated that driving member 22 passes through the rope elevator wheel that is connected with actuator 21 in the present embodiment
221 folding and unfolding ropes 222, the drive somewhere of illuminating lamp 3 or many places move up and down, and then the angle that illuminating lamp 3 rotates is reached
Default regulation angle, so that the light angle of illuminating lamp 3 reaches construction demand;Meanwhile driving member 22 is simple in construction, it is easy to real
It is existing.
It should be noted that it will be appreciated by persons skilled in the art that on rope elevator wheel 221 and/or actuator 21
Keeper can be provided with, prevents the active rotation of rope elevator wheel 221, to prevent the active of illuminating lamp 3 and fixture 4 from turning
It is dynamic, and then further improve the accurate of the light angle of lamp bracket adjusting illuminating lamp 3.
